名为“name”.d 的目录是什么意思

名为“name”.d 的目录是什么意思

我想知道后缀是什么.d在 Linux 环境中的目录上例如意味着:

  • 初始化文件
  • 虚拟主机

多谢 :)

答案1

它通常用于表示包含系统或特定服务或应用程序的脚本和/或配置文件的目录

/etc/init.d - system service configuration
/etc/logrotate.d - logrorate configuration
...

答案2

“.d”后缀应该意味着在将任何文件放在这里之前要三思而行,因为某些守护进程或程序可以在其配置文件中包含该目录中的所有文件。因此,放在这里的文件需要采用正确的格式/语言等。这是非常有用的惯例,尊重它可能只对您有好处 :) ...和字母“d” - 我猜它很简单,因为“d教区牧师”?

相关内容